Transaction 1725ea606c5b0284390d114f5218ac5f37923bc93bd70a5000873aa9584c8d33

1 Input
2 Outputs
  • 1725ea606c5b0284390d114f5218ac5f37923bc93bd70a5000873aa9584c8d33:0
  • value  1000000
    address  
  • 1725ea606c5b0284390d114f5218ac5f37923bc93bd70a5000873aa9584c8d33:1
  • value  25857963
    address  mwHmHN4U9jkw8f6QErHdcy62oobFVTjJeo